That’s what SOPR measures.

SOPR = Spent Output Profit Ratio

In simple terms:

👉 Are coins being sold at a profit or a loss? 🤔

• SOPR > 1 → sellers are in profit

• SOPR < 1 → sellers are selling at a loss
